- Summary:
- On 15 July 1997, the US requested consultations with India in respect of quantitative restrictions maintained by India on importation of a large number of agricultural, textile and industrial products. The US contended that these quantitative restrictions, including the more than 2,700 agricultural and industrial product tariff lines notified to the WTO, are inconsistent with India's obligations under Articles XI:1 and XVIII:11 of GATT 1994, Article 4.2 of the Agreement on Agriculture, and Article 3 of the Agreement on Import Licensing Procedures.
